The navigation drawer is a panel that displays the app’s main navigation options on the left edge of the screen. It is hidden most of the time, but is revealed when the user either swipes a finger from the left edge of the screen or, while at the top level of the app, the user touches the app icon in the action bar.

The Navigaton Drawer is defined by a Drawer element that is a direct child of the RemoteUILayout root element.


A Navigation Drawer and Buttons for opening and closing it
<RemoteUILayout xmlns="urn:remoteui:org:layout">
  <Drawer id="myDrawer" position="left">
    <LinearLayout width="fill_parent" height="fill_parent"
        orientation="vertical" backgroundColor="white">
        <Button width="fill_parent" text="Close Drawer" onClick="#{hideDrawer('myDrawer')}" />
  <Button width="fill_parent" text="Show Drawer" onClick="#{showDrawer('myDrawer')}" />


One View or Layout.


Name Type Default Binding Description



A string ID to identify the drawer in source code. With this ID you can open and close it programmatically.



The position of the drawer. Can be one of left and right.



Set a color to use for the scrim (overlay) that obscures primary content while a drawer is open.

Parts of this documentation are a derivate of the Android Developer Documentation by Google used under CC-BY-2.5.

